One significant health issue addressed is the management of chronic diseases, particularly diabetes mellitus, which has a profound impact on population health. Translational research focuses on bridging the gap between laboratory discoveries and their real-world applications in healthcare settings, ensuring that research translates into improved patient outcomes.
In this context, T2 translational research is used. T2 research focuses on translating clinical trial findings into everyday healthcare practices. This phase involves developing evidence-based guidelines and interventions for broad clinical implementation. For example, a study on diabetes management might use T2 translational research to apply findings from clinical trials about blood sugar control into widespread clinical practices, creating standardized care protocols for diabetes management in hospitals and outpatient settings.
